SPICY ROASTED VEGETABLE MACARONI AND CHEESE
Provided by Georgia
Number Of Ingredients 14
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 400 degrees F. Set a medium pot of salted water to boil. Prepare a large baking sheet by lining with aluminum foil and coating with a little olive oil or nonstick cooking spray.
- Toss broccoli, red pepper, squash and carrots onto the baking sheet. Bake for 20 minutes, or until vegetables have softened. Remove from oven and set aside.
- Once water is boiling, lower heat slightly and add pasta, cooking according to package instructions. Drain and set aside.
- Meanwhile, heat o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Once hot, add garlic and cook 30 seconds. Whisk in flour and cook 1 minute. Gradually whisk in milk, stirring constantly until mixture is slightly thickened. Remove from heat. Stir in cheddar cheese until well distributed and melted. Add red pepper flakes, cayenne pepper, salt and pepper. Add macaroni and vegetables.
- Place mixture in a large casserole dish and sprinkle with panko breadcrumbs. Place under the broiler in your oven (500 degrees) for 3-4 minutes, or until the top is golden brown.
- Enjoy!

ROASTED VEGETABLE AND TRUFFLE MAC 'N CHEESE
Provided by Damaris Phillips
Categories main-dish
Time 40m
Yield 6 to 8 servings
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 425 degrees F.
- Add the carrots, corn and broccoli to a large bowl. Add the coconut oil, season with salt and pepper and stir to coat the vegetables. Put the mixture on a baking sheet and roast until the broccoli tips are just browning and the corn is tender, 12 to 15 minutes. Set aside.
- Meanwhile, bring a large pot of water to a boil and season generously with salt. Cook the macaroni as directed on the package and begin to make the cheese sauce.
- Add the half-and-half, milk and both cheeses to a large saucepan set over medium heat and cook, stirring constantly to prevent sticking, until the cheese is melted and smooth and the sauce comes together. Season with 1/2 teaspoon pepper.
- Drain the macaroni well, add to the cheese sauce and stir to combine. Add the roasted vegetables and stir again to cover with the cheese sauce. Drizzle with truffle oil before serving.
ROASTED VEGETABLE MACARONI & CHEESE
This "Roasted Vegetable Macaroni & Cheese" overflows with delicious vegetables. And the creamy, lighter sauce is simple to make and full of flavor!
Provided by Ali
Time 1h
Number Of Ingredients 18
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 400°F. Prepare a large baking sheet (or two medium-sized baking sheets) with parchment paper or aluminum foil.
- In a large bowl, toss diced vegetables with olive oil. Season with a few generous pinches of salt and pepper. Spread the vegetables out in an even layer on the baking sheet(s). Place the garlic cloves in the center of a sheet of aluminum foil, then wrap the foil around them to form a sealed packet and place the packet in the center of the baking sheet. Bake for 30-40 minutes, or until vegetables are soft and have begun to brown a bit around the edges, giving them a stir halfway through and checking on the garlic to be sure that it doesn't burn.
- While the vegetables are roasting, bring a large pot of generously-salted water to a boil, and cook the pasta until al dente. Drain the pasta, and then return the pasta to the pot and toss with butter over medium-high heat until melted.
- Meanwhile, in a separate bowl, whisk together the evaporated milk, egg, salt, pepper, smoked paprika and cayenne until combined. As soon as the butter is melted with the macaroni, pour in the evaporated milk mixture and stir until combined. Continue cooking over medium-high heat, stirring occasionally, for about 2-4 minutes, or until the sauce comes to a simmer.
- Remove pan from heat and stir in the grated cheddar and Parmesan until melted. Then gently stir in the roasted vegetables and roasted garlic cloves until combined. Serve immediately, topped with extra Parmesan cheese if desired.

ROASTED VEGGIE MAC AND CHEESE
From the roasted veggies to the macaroni and delicious cheese, your taste buds will want more! Explore this savory recipe on your next dinner table - try now!
Provided by Cabot Creamery
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- To roast vegetables: PREHEAT oven to 450ºF. PLACE vegetables in large bowl. Add about half of oil and toss vegetables gently until evenly coated. Add about 1 teaspoon of thyme, season with salt and pepper and toss again. ADD remaining oil and thyme, sprinkle with salt and pepper and toss again. TRANSFER vegetables to roasting pan or large shallow baking dish. Bake uncovered, stirring occasionally, for 30 minutes or until carrots are tender. SET vegetables aside and reduce oven temperature to 375ºF. To finish mac and cheese: BOIL large pot of salted water, cook pasta until almost tender (al dente); drain well, transfer to large bowl and set aside. Lightly grease 9 x 13-inch baking dish. MELT butter in heavy-bottomed pot or saucepan over medium heat. Whisk in flour a little at a time until well blended. Continue stirring for a minute or two longer. Gradually whisk in milk and continue stirring until sauce is thickened. ADD cheese, stirring until melted and blended. REDUCE heat to low. Add basil and dill weed and cook, stirring, for 3 to 4 minutes. longer. REMOVE sauce from heat. Add about half of sauce to reserved pasta, mixing well. Add reserved roasted vegetables and remaining sauce and mix again. SPREAD mixture in prepared baking dish. Top with breadcrumbs. Bake for 20 to 25 minutes or until hot and bubbly.
